Abstract

The article is devoted to the training of future economists in business communication in English. The article describes the specifics, functions, principles of the system for preparing future economists for business communication in accordance with the requirements of employers. A pedagogical experiment was carried out: the appropriate pedagogical conditions and the author's program were created to form the communicative competence of students in situations of business and professional communication), control and formative testing was carried out, and the analysis of the results obtained was carried out.
